Christian Grothoff [Thu, 12 Dec 2013 18:36:19 +0000 (18:36 +0000)]
-removing code that just dereferenced uninitialized 'm' and then decided to randomly increment memory
Bart Polot [Thu, 12 Dec 2013 18:34:20 +0000 (18:34 +0000)]
- dont GNUNET_break on non-validable paths, DHT seems to routinely be aware of core connections faster than MESH
Christian Grothoff [Thu, 12 Dec 2013 18:32:15 +0000 (18:32 +0000)]
-fix leak
Christian Grothoff [Thu, 12 Dec 2013 18:29:57 +0000 (18:29 +0000)]
-fix leak, style
Christian Grothoff [Thu, 12 Dec 2013 18:28:05 +0000 (18:28 +0000)]
-fix leaks
Bart Polot [Thu, 12 Dec 2013 18:22:55 +0000 (18:22 +0000)]
- wrong condition
Bart Polot [Thu, 12 Dec 2013 18:19:40 +0000 (18:19 +0000)]
- cancel transmission altogether on error
Bart Polot [Thu, 12 Dec 2013 18:19:08 +0000 (18:19 +0000)]
- fix warnings
Christian Grothoff [Thu, 12 Dec 2013 18:01:43 +0000 (18:01 +0000)]
-fix hostlist warning from #3206
Bart Polot [Thu, 12 Dec 2013 18:00:06 +0000 (18:00 +0000)]
- react to connection destrutcion in exisitng tunnel
Christian Grothoff [Thu, 12 Dec 2013 17:45:27 +0000 (17:45 +0000)]
-doxygen
Sree Harsha Totakura [Thu, 12 Dec 2013 16:53:30 +0000 (16:53 +0000)]
- decrease timeout
Sree Harsha Totakura [Thu, 12 Dec 2013 16:44:34 +0000 (16:44 +0000)]
- fixed missing call to call server_done in server message handler
Sree Harsha Totakura [Thu, 12 Dec 2013 16:39:52 +0000 (16:39 +0000)]
- fix testcase crash; debug code added
Bart Polot [Thu, 12 Dec 2013 16:25:18 +0000 (16:25 +0000)]
- simplify tunnel delayed queue
Matthias Wachs [Thu, 12 Dec 2013 16:24:25 +0000 (16:24 +0000)]
fixing documentation
Bruno Cabral [Thu, 12 Dec 2013 16:18:18 +0000 (16:18 +0000)]
Don't use ancient -no-cpp-precomp flag on OS X.
Straight copy from WxWidgets :
See http://trac.wxwidgets.org/ticket/14029 for a discussion of the
problems it causes when using non-Apple compiler. Even for Apple's GCC,
it does nothing these days and we no longer support OS X 10.3, so
there's no point in continuing to use it.
Christian Grothoff [Thu, 12 Dec 2013 16:18:09 +0000 (16:18 +0000)]
-dead
Christian Grothoff [Thu, 12 Dec 2013 16:17:33 +0000 (16:17 +0000)]
-no vg
Christian Grothoff [Thu, 12 Dec 2013 16:17:10 +0000 (16:17 +0000)]
-be stricter during handshake, close sessions with broken interactions aggressively
Bart Polot [Thu, 12 Dec 2013 15:51:28 +0000 (15:51 +0000)]
- dont retransmit connection_destroy to self
Bart Polot [Thu, 12 Dec 2013 15:36:12 +0000 (15:36 +0000)]
- doc
Bart Polot [Thu, 12 Dec 2013 15:34:37 +0000 (15:34 +0000)]
- log
Matthias Wachs [Thu, 12 Dec 2013 15:01:43 +0000 (15:01 +0000)]
fix for core key exchange
Christian Grothoff [Thu, 12 Dec 2013 14:27:18 +0000 (14:27 +0000)]
-fix NPE
Sree Harsha Totakura [Thu, 12 Dec 2013 13:57:03 +0000 (13:57 +0000)]
- fix #3203
Matthias Wachs [Thu, 12 Dec 2013 13:42:16 +0000 (13:42 +0000)]
do not start with malformed configuration
Matthias Wachs [Thu, 12 Dec 2013 13:36:21 +0000 (13:36 +0000)]
fail to start service if we have a malformed configuration
Bart Polot [Thu, 12 Dec 2013 13:07:28 +0000 (13:07 +0000)]
- new plugin API functions
Bart Polot [Thu, 12 Dec 2013 12:24:11 +0000 (12:24 +0000)]
- don't send ack on channels to be destroyed
Bart Polot [Thu, 12 Dec 2013 12:07:05 +0000 (12:07 +0000)]
- don't confirm channels scheduled for destruction, client handles are NULL'd
Matthias Wachs [Thu, 12 Dec 2013 11:55:48 +0000 (11:55 +0000)]
remove debugging breaks
Christian Grothoff [Thu, 12 Dec 2013 11:51:03 +0000 (11:51 +0000)]
-extend transport plugin API with capability to just disconnect a single session (not yet used)
Christian Grothoff [Thu, 12 Dec 2013 10:44:42 +0000 (10:44 +0000)]
-dead
Matthias Wachs [Thu, 12 Dec 2013 10:43:34 +0000 (10:43 +0000)]
shorter session timeout for UDP
Christian Grothoff [Thu, 12 Dec 2013 08:40:04 +0000 (08:40 +0000)]
-trying to fix #3202
Matthias Wachs [Thu, 12 Dec 2013 08:31:25 +0000 (08:31 +0000)]
be more descriptive for debugging
Christian Grothoff [Thu, 12 Dec 2013 08:22:20 +0000 (08:22 +0000)]
-undo, breaks multiuser more...
Christian Grothoff [Thu, 12 Dec 2013 08:19:44 +0000 (08:19 +0000)]
-fixing #3202
Sree Harsha Totakura [Thu, 12 Dec 2013 07:27:06 +0000 (07:27 +0000)]
- underlay link model message
Christian Grothoff [Wed, 11 Dec 2013 22:50:10 +0000 (22:50 +0000)]
-more logging, etc.
Christian Grothoff [Wed, 11 Dec 2013 21:25:23 +0000 (21:25 +0000)]
-indentation, doxygen, logging
Christian Grothoff [Wed, 11 Dec 2013 21:00:32 +0000 (21:00 +0000)]
-remove useless/broken configure options, and gnunet_directories.h
Christian Grothoff [Wed, 11 Dec 2013 20:12:12 +0000 (20:12 +0000)]
-remove find() forking, we pretty much should not need this anymore, and it confused users in the past
Christian Grothoff [Wed, 11 Dec 2013 19:59:19 +0000 (19:59 +0000)]
-indentation, doxygen, logging
Christian Grothoff [Wed, 11 Dec 2013 19:58:05 +0000 (19:58 +0000)]
-fix use after free
Christian Grothoff [Wed, 11 Dec 2013 19:24:11 +0000 (19:24 +0000)]
-fix path
Christian Grothoff [Wed, 11 Dec 2013 18:50:20 +0000 (18:50 +0000)]
-close /dev/random on shutdown
Bart Polot [Wed, 11 Dec 2013 16:35:28 +0000 (16:35 +0000)]
- close statistics handler on shutdown, fix #3194
Matthias Wachs [Wed, 11 Dec 2013 15:37:48 +0000 (15:37 +0000)]
use a define as statistic string to be sure to set the same value
Christian Grothoff [Wed, 11 Dec 2013 15:07:59 +0000 (15:07 +0000)]
-avoid duplicate remove
Christian Fuchs [Wed, 11 Dec 2013 14:47:13 +0000 (14:47 +0000)]
- more work on multipart sending
- separated bf-generation and reduction again, as this is now necessary with dynamic bf-lengths
Sree Harsha Totakura [Wed, 11 Dec 2013 14:44:13 +0000 (14:44 +0000)]
- add underlay api implementation
Christian Grothoff [Wed, 11 Dec 2013 14:41:52 +0000 (14:41 +0000)]
-style and doxygen fixes
Christian Grothoff [Wed, 11 Dec 2013 14:36:48 +0000 (14:36 +0000)]
-fix leak
Christian Grothoff [Wed, 11 Dec 2013 14:34:12 +0000 (14:34 +0000)]
-doxygen
Christian Grothoff [Wed, 11 Dec 2013 12:55:59 +0000 (12:55 +0000)]
-do disconnect after continuations, to hopefullyf ix #3194
LRN [Wed, 11 Dec 2013 12:49:07 +0000 (12:49 +0000)]
Add a dummy gnunet-secretsharing-profiler.c until fdold gets around to add the real one
Matthias Wachs [Wed, 11 Dec 2013 09:57:27 +0000 (09:57 +0000)]
document options provided
Christian Grothoff [Tue, 10 Dec 2013 23:36:06 +0000 (23:36 +0000)]
-misc dv fixes
Christian Grothoff [Tue, 10 Dec 2013 22:14:20 +0000 (22:14 +0000)]
-fix #3192, as suggested
Christian Grothoff [Tue, 10 Dec 2013 21:42:08 +0000 (21:42 +0000)]
-fix distance
Christian Grothoff [Tue, 10 Dec 2013 21:38:35 +0000 (21:38 +0000)]
-ignore unmatched NACK/ACKs
Bart Polot [Tue, 10 Dec 2013 19:01:02 +0000 (19:01 +0000)]
- refine assert condition
Matthias Wachs [Tue, 10 Dec 2013 16:52:56 +0000 (16:52 +0000)]
fix error message when testing service and directory exists
Bart Polot [Tue, 10 Dec 2013 16:51:54 +0000 (16:51 +0000)]
- wip
Christian Grothoff [Tue, 10 Dec 2013 14:37:05 +0000 (14:37 +0000)]
-do not crash if we get NACKs or ACKs for disconnected peers
Christian Grothoff [Tue, 10 Dec 2013 14:33:56 +0000 (14:33 +0000)]
-fix
Christian Grothoff [Tue, 10 Dec 2013 14:33:44 +0000 (14:33 +0000)]
-trying to fix #3189
Matthias Wachs [Tue, 10 Dec 2013 14:26:37 +0000 (14:26 +0000)]
disable debugging break
Bart Polot [Tue, 10 Dec 2013 14:24:09 +0000 (14:24 +0000)]
- dont check destroy, opaque pointer
Bart Polot [Tue, 10 Dec 2013 14:21:46 +0000 (14:21 +0000)]
- dont send connection create for dying connections, avoid segfaults by the way
Christian Grothoff [Tue, 10 Dec 2013 12:50:34 +0000 (12:50 +0000)]
-fixing #3181: close all connections on DV service reconnect, also track active connections and check that transmission requests are valid
Bart Polot [Tue, 10 Dec 2013 12:24:28 +0000 (12:24 +0000)]
- cancel queued transmission on channel destroy
Florian Dold [Tue, 10 Dec 2013 11:14:22 +0000 (11:14 +0000)]
- key generation for secretsharing
- gnunet-ecc -E also prints hex
Florian Dold [Tue, 10 Dec 2013 10:57:12 +0000 (10:57 +0000)]
- fixed use after free in set (#3188)
Christian Grothoff [Tue, 10 Dec 2013 10:25:14 +0000 (10:25 +0000)]
-fix check, do not drop our own messages, but count foreign drops in stats
Bart Polot [Tue, 10 Dec 2013 09:56:28 +0000 (09:56 +0000)]
- simplify the crazyness of sending tunnel-queued data: avoid going back to channel, no more channel parameter necessary
Christian Grothoff [Tue, 10 Dec 2013 09:17:12 +0000 (09:17 +0000)]
-minor fixes
Christian Grothoff [Tue, 10 Dec 2013 09:07:38 +0000 (09:07 +0000)]
-consistently update consensi map whenever peer distances change (should fix #3183)
Sree Harsha Totakura [Tue, 10 Dec 2013 08:59:55 +0000 (08:59 +0000)]
- fix #3187
Bart Polot [Tue, 10 Dec 2013 08:56:54 +0000 (08:56 +0000)]
- fix extra iterator step
Christian Grothoff [Tue, 10 Dec 2013 08:43:45 +0000 (08:43 +0000)]
-doxygen fixes
Christian Grothoff [Tue, 10 Dec 2013 08:41:52 +0000 (08:41 +0000)]
-doxygen fixes
Matthias Wachs [Tue, 10 Dec 2013 07:58:08 +0000 (07:58 +0000)]
renaming according to naming conventions
Florian Dold [Mon, 9 Dec 2013 23:22:55 +0000 (23:22 +0000)]
- fix #3185 and #3184 in set
Christian Grothoff [Mon, 9 Dec 2013 21:53:53 +0000 (21:53 +0000)]
-bump deps
Florian Dold [Mon, 9 Dec 2013 20:27:32 +0000 (20:27 +0000)]
- fix use after free in set union (#3178)
Bart Polot [Mon, 9 Dec 2013 19:58:51 +0000 (19:58 +0000)]
- crazyness (see doc)
Bart Polot [Mon, 9 Dec 2013 19:13:00 +0000 (19:13 +0000)]
- fix handle for tunnel queueing during KX
Sree Harsha Totakura [Mon, 9 Dec 2013 18:26:52 +0000 (18:26 +0000)]
- doxygen
Sree Harsha Totakura [Mon, 9 Dec 2013 18:26:40 +0000 (18:26 +0000)]
new underlay API
Bart Polot [Mon, 9 Dec 2013 18:12:33 +0000 (18:12 +0000)]
- relay error to peer, indentation
Bart Polot [Mon, 9 Dec 2013 18:12:05 +0000 (18:12 +0000)]
- conditional break already called freom register_neighbors
Bart Polot [Mon, 9 Dec 2013 18:07:31 +0000 (18:07 +0000)]
- connection_cancel_queues can destroy connection, make sure to add retransmission to queue before calling
Bart Polot [Mon, 9 Dec 2013 17:58:42 +0000 (17:58 +0000)]
- log condition prior to abort
LRN [Mon, 9 Dec 2013 17:53:31 +0000 (17:53 +0000)]
Remove test home at the beginning and at the VERY end
LRN [Mon, 9 Dec 2013 17:53:20 +0000 (17:53 +0000)]
Update W32 GNS helper and NSP
Bart Polot [Mon, 9 Dec 2013 17:47:29 +0000 (17:47 +0000)]
- improve handling of duplicate connection_create
Bart Polot [Mon, 9 Dec 2013 17:47:09 +0000 (17:47 +0000)]
- dont allow NULL connections in a tunnel